Your impact
As Grammarly grows quickly, our Finance team continues to make a significant impact on our business. We’re looking for an experienced and collaborative individual with a high level of attention to detail who can come aboard to help us streamline our payroll process.
- Within your first 30 days, you will get up to speed on Grammarly’s vision, strategy, team, and culture. You will take on full payroll functions, including overseeing and performing daily payroll department operations for worldwide payroll, managing workflow to ensure all payroll transactions are processed timely and accurately, and preparing and posting payroll journal entries. You will start to take over equity-related tasks from our contractor.
- By month three, you will manage new state payroll tax registrations and collaborate with the Tax team on payroll tax issues. You will start gaining trust from employees, begin developing business partnerships, and use data and analysis to identify opportunities to improve payroll effectiveness. You will own commission calculation.
- By month six, you will take ownership of the equity program and start building reporting structures for delivering high-quality data for internal use.
- By month nine, you will develop clear and concise communication to present thoughts, ideas, and recommendations to all levels of the company.
- Beyond your first year, you will participate in system implementations as needed, assist in other HR and tax department requests or projects, begin to identify areas for improvement, and work with the Accounting Manager to implement changes that will help the company scale.
We’re looking for someone who
- Embodies our EAGER values—is ethical, adaptable, gritty, empathetic, and remarkable.
- Holds a bachelor’s degree in accounting or a business-related concentration.
- Has at least 5 years of experience in managing/processing multistate payroll, as well as at least 3 years of experience managing worldwide payroll processing (a plus).
- Has experience working in a fast-growing startup (SaaS preferred).
- Has strong knowledge of federal and state payroll withholdings.
- Can meet tight deadlines and prioritize competing workloads.
- Can communicate clearly and empathetically both face-to-face and in writing.
- Is able to respond to payroll inquiries with professionalism, kindness, and empathy.
- Has experience working with BambooHR and ADP Workforce Now (proficient users preferred).
- Has experience working with NetSuite and Shareworks (not required, but a plus).
- Has experience in sales commission calculation and in implementing a commission-calculation system.
- Has experience with payroll compliance matters, such as tax withholding for international or multi-state jurisdictions (including Canada), garnishments, and key annual audits (worker’s compensation and external financial audits).
- Has extremely high attention to detail as well as problem-solving skills.
